    About this Product

    File folders should be shipped in boxes or crates (NMFC 124275) to ensure durability during transit. Proper packaging with protective padding and clear plastic sleeves minimizes damage from dust and physical stress.

    Handling & Compliance

    HTS Official Website

    For customs compliance, refer to HTS code 4820.10.20 for bound folders.

    Handling Requirements

    Require a 12ft wide dock door, 8ft clearance for forklifts, and 10ft minimum door width. Avoid direct sunlight and dust exposure.

    Packaging Specs

    Use corrugated boxes with protective padding (bubble wrap/cardboard) and clear plastic sleeves. Adjustable shelving and stackable bins optimize vertical space.
